The Marriage Settlement of Chadwallader Blayney and Mary Sproule 1792

 This is the marriage settlement of Chadwallader (Cadwallader) Blayney, son of Ambrose Blayney of Oughterard and then Dullaghan,  and Mary Sproule, daughter of John Sproule of Grennan 11 Ap 1792

 

478 553 311812 Registry of Deeds, Familysearch.org, transcribed by Kate Tammemagi

A memorial of a deed or articles of marriage dated 11 Ap 1792 between Ambrose Blaney of Oughterard in the Parish of Dromore Co Tyrone, farmer in the first part, John Sproule of Grennan in the said parish in the second part, also in the second part Chadwalader Blayney eldest son of the said Ambrose Blayney of the 3rd part Mary Sproule, eldest daughter of the said John Sproule of the fourth part. Whereby for the consideration therein mentioned namely the said marriage it is agreed in case the said Mary Sproule should survive survive the said intended husband Chadwallader Blayney having issue then it shall and may be lawful for the said Mary Sproule to take and receive the tenants, leases and profits of all that part of the lands of Bodony situated in the parish of Dromore in the occupation of the said Chad. Blayney this understood to consist of about 40 acres of arable and green pasture with the bog … belonging and after her decease then to the heirs of Chad Blayney by her begotten. It was further agreed in case the said Mary Sproule should die within the space of 12 months from the date thereof without issue 50% of her fortune should be returned. 

And the said Ambrose Blanyey did by the said deed did grant make over unto his son the said Chad Blayney for the consideration therein mentioned all that part of the said lands of Bodoney all his title rights interest therein. And the said John Sproule in the said deed did grant and make over one yearly rent charge of thirteen pounds and thirteen shillings issuable and payable from out of the lands of Dullaghan in the Parish of Dromore to be payable until the sum of one hundred pounds sterling be paid the said Chad Blayney for the marriage portion of the said Mary Sproule. In case the said Mary Sproule should survive the said Chad. Blayney after the expiration of Cormac McNulty and Owen McNulty’s lease then she is only to receive the yearly sum of 10 pounds sterling during her life.

Witnessed James Buchanan of Omagh Gent, Charles Thompson and Charles Caldwell both of the parish of Dromore

James Buchanan and Charles Caldwell did the registration of the deed.
